How to speed up offline sync

Hi,

I’d doing some offline syncs to my iPad and I’m currently getting around 6x speeds and I’m wondering what I can do to speed it up. The current setup is

i5-4460, 16Gb running on Unraid.

When its transcoding all 4 cores sit around 90% and I’m currently transcoding to a mechanical array. Is it a matter of more CPU power, transcoding to a SSD drive or something else?

The limiting factor will typically be CPU when transcoding. In your case it is the CPU. Getting a more powerful machine is one way. You could also try increasing the quality of the video Sync so instead of transcoding the audio and video it may remux (change containers from mkv to mp4 for example) the file which is much faster. The last option is to convert your files to a format that would not require any transcoding. This can be achieved by understanding what the requirements of the device you want to sync to. A quick and easy tool would be handbrake as it already has profiles for various devices.
